The prepared tax on women sector traders, Graeme Thomson's undiplomatic way as well as the unpopular Warrant Chief procedure (see previously mentioned) led on the "Females's War" of 1929 among the Igbo. The women farmers ruined 10 native courts by December 1929, if the troops restored get while in the location. Moreover, the homes of chiefs and staff in the indigenous courts had been attacked, European factories looted, prisons attacked, and prisoners released. The Gals demanded the removal in the Warrant Chiefs and their substitute by indigenous clan chiefs appointed because of the individuals instead of with the British.

to begin with, Portuguese contacts focused on Benin and Warri. with the 17th and 18th centuries, at the peak of your slave trade, the delta metropolis-states had come to be the principal outlets of that exercise. several coastal communities arranged them selves as entrepôts of your slave trade, making sure that they might not also turn into its victims. equally, the Igbo, such as the Benin and Yoruba kingdoms, equipped enslaved persons for the coast, While Benin experienced mainly finished its involvement while in the Atlantic slave trade through the 18th century.

In 1995, the writer and civil legal rights activist Ken Saro-Wiwa and eight other defendants (the Ogoni Nine) had been executed in Port Harcourt after a spectacular clearly show trial that sparked violent Worldwide protests. Nigeria was expelled through the Commonwealth of Nations with speedy impact.[229] The winner on the 1993 presidential election, Moshood Abiola, was arrested and died in unexplained instances, in any situation due to deficiency of medical care immediately after four several years in jail.[230] previous Military Main of workers Shehu Musa Yar'Adua was also arrested - he also died in prison.
